CPU与多线程
cpu: 中央处理器
线程:隶属于进程,属于一个运行中程序的单独路线 单独的逻辑

如果你的计算机是单核,能不能同时玩游戏,听音乐、下载电影?
电脑将其运算能力分为以纳秒为单位,称之为时间片,如果一个程序得到了时间片,我们可以理解为它拥有了cpu的执行能力,理论上来讲cpu会根据程序的线程数目分配对应比例的时间片,所以以cpu的视角来看,程序是顺序执行的,但是以人的视角来看,程序是并行执行的,切换的时间太快了,人感觉不到
对于单线程的应用,多核的cpu是无能为力的,但是我们的计算机同在运行n个程序
每一个线程独享一块内存空间,但是线程与线程之间又共享进程的空间